A furnace can leak carbon monoxide even when turned off, particularly if venting or heat exchangers are damaged or blocked

Regular maintenance, combined with active co detectors, is critical for ongoing safety, whether furnaces are running or idle.

Carbon monoxide (co) is a colorless, odorless gas that can seriously threaten health Furnaces burn natural gas, propane, or oil to heat a home, and improper combustion or venting can release co When a furnace is turned off, combustion stops, yet co exposure can still occur under certain conditions This article explains whether a furnace can leak co when off, the causes, detection methods.
